在当今高度互联的数字时代,数据安全和隐私保护已成为通信工程师日常工作中的重要议题,虚拟专用网络(Virtual Private Network,简称VPN)作为一种加密通信技术,已经成为现代通信工程师工具箱中不可或缺的一部分,VPN软件不仅能够保护数据传输的安全,还能帮助工程师绕过地理限制、优化网络性能,并在远程工作中提供稳定的连接,本文将深入探讨VPN软件的工作原理、常见类型、实际应用场景以及选择VPN时的关键考量因素,为通信工程师提供全面的技术参考。
VPN的工作原理
VPN通过在公共互联网上建立加密隧道,将用户的设备与远程服务器连接起来,从而实现对数据的保护和匿名化传输,其核心原理包括以下几个方面:
- 隧道技术:VPN使用封装技术(如IPSec、SSL/TLS或WireGuard)将原始数据包封装在另一个数据包中,形成一个安全的“隧道”。
- 加密算法:常见的加密标准包括AES-256、ChaCha20等,确保即使数据被截获,也无法被轻易解密。
- 身份验证:VPN采用证书、用户名/密码或双因素认证等方式验证用户身份,防止未经授权的访问。
- IP地址隐藏:VPN服务器会替换用户的真实IP地址,提供匿名性,并可能模拟不同地区的网络环境。
VPN软件的主要类型
根据应用场景和技术实现方式,VPN软件可分为以下几种主要类型:
远程访问VPN
主要用于企业员工或工程师远程访问公司内网资源,常见协议包括:
- IPSec VPN:适用于企业级安全通信,支持点对点连接。
- SSL VPN:基于浏览器或客户端,灵活性高,适合远程办公。
站点到站点VPN
用于连接不同地理位置的办公网络,常见于企业分支机构互联。
- MPLS VPN:提供稳定的服务质量(QoS),适合大型企业。
- GRE over IPSec:结合通用路由封装(GRE)和IPSec,提高传输效率。
个人隐私VPN
面向普通用户或工程师的日常使用,如:
- OpenVPN:开源、跨平台,安全性高。
- WireGuard:轻量级、高性能,适合移动设备。
- 商业VPN服务(如NordVPN、ExpressVPN):提供全球服务器节点,便于访问受限资源。
VPN在通信工程中的实际应用
安全远程办公
通信工程师经常需要远程访问公司内网或客户网络,VPN可确保敏感数据(如配置脚本、网络拓扑图)不被窃取。
绕过地理限制
某些地区的工程师可能需要访问国外的技术文档或开源工具(如GitHub),VPN可帮助突破地域封锁。
网络性能优化
通过选择低延迟的VPN服务器,工程师可以优化跨国数据传输,减少丢包和延迟。
渗透测试与安全评估
在授权范围内,工程师可利用VPN模拟不同地区的网络环境,测试系统的安全性和抗攻击能力。
物联网(IoT)安全
VPN可用于保护物联网设备的通信,防止中间人攻击(MITM)或数据篡改。
选择VPN软件的关键考量因素
- 安全性:是否支持强加密标准?是否有日志记录政策?
- 性能:延迟、带宽和服务器分布是否满足需求?
- 兼容性:是否支持多平台(Windows、Linux、iOS、Android)?
- 成本:开源方案(如OpenVPN)还是商业服务更符合预算?
- 隐私政策:提供商是否遵守严格的无日志(No-Logs)政策?
常见问题与解决方案
VPN连接速度慢
- 原因:服务器负载高或加密开销大。
- 解决方案:切换到WireGuard协议或选择物理距离更近的服务器。
无法访问某些服务
- 原因:目标网站可能屏蔽了VPN IP段。
- 解决方案:更换服务器或使用混淆技术(如Shadowsocks)。
企业VPN配置复杂
- 原因:传统IPSec VPN需要手动配置证书和策略。
- 解决方案:采用零信任网络(Zero Trust)或SD-WAN技术简化管理。
未来发展趋势
- 量子抗性加密:随着量子计算的发展,VPN可能需要升级到抗量子算法(如Lattice-based Cryptography)。
- 与5G/6G融合:VPN技术将深度整合到移动通信中,提供端到端的安全保障。
- 去中心化VPN:基于区块链的VPN(如Orchid)可能成为新趋势,减少对中心化提供商的依赖。
作为通信工程师,理解并熟练使用VPN软件是保障数据安全、提升工作效率的重要技能,无论是远程办公、跨境协作还是网络安全测试,VPN都提供了灵活且可靠的解决方案,随着技术的演进,VPN将继续在通信领域扮演关键角色,选择合适的VPN工具,并持续关注其技术发展,将是每位工程师的必修课。








